#9c2118 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#9c2118 is composed of 61.2% red, 12.9% green and 9.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 78.8% magenta, 84.6%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 4.1 degrees, a saturation of 73.3% and a lightness of 35.3%. #9c2118 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4230 with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993300.

#9c2118 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#9c2118 has RGB values of R:156, G:33, B:24 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.85,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 10232088.

Shades and Tints of #9c2118
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030100 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f1 is the lightest one.
